Summary

As the Director, People Business Partner (APAC), you will lead the People strategy for key business units across the region, driving the alignment of HR priorities with business goals in a fast-paced, innovation-driven environment.
You will act as a trusted strategic advisor to APAC business leaders — ensuring our people strategies enable business growth, enhance performance, and strengthen our culture. At the same time, you will play a unifying role across the broader People team, collaborating globally to build scalable frameworks while tailoring them locally to meet regional needs and deliver meaningful outcomes for our employees and customers.
This role requires a leader who can balance strategic foresight with practical execution, ensuring our People initiatives are globally consistent yet locally relevant, fostering both operational excellence and employee engagement across diverse markets.

Qualifications & Experience
  • 15+ years of progressive HR leadership experience, including significant People Business Partnering exposure in complex, matrixes, or high-growth organisations.

  • Experience working across multiple APAC markets with demonstrated ability to navigate cultural, legal, and organisational differences.

  • Proven success in aligning global People strategies with local business priorities and delivering measurable results.

  • Strong background in organizational design, leadership development, and talent strategy.

  • Strategic thinker with strong analytical and problem-solving skills.

  • Excellent communication and stakeholder management abilities — capable of influencing at all levels.

About Guidewire

Guidewire is the platform P&C insurers trust to engage, innovate, and grow efficiently. We combine digital, core, analytics, and AI to deliver our platform as a cloud service. More than 540+ insurers in 40 countries, from new ventures to the largest and most complex in the world, run on Guidewire.

As a partner to our customers, we continually evolve to enable their success. We are proud of our unparalleled implementation track record with 1600+ successful projects, supported by the largest R&D team and partner ecosystem in the industry. Our Marketplace provides hundreds of applications that accelerate integration, localization, and innovation.
